Life is reframed as a game, with every challenge seen as a chance to level up. Emily shares strategies like embracing triggers to activate new neural pathways and viewing impostor syndrome as a sign of growth. The podcast dives into how your environment influences your brain and emotions, urging listeners to carefully curate their social circles. Practical tips include using spaces like libraries to reset focus and deliberately seeking discomfort for personal growth. Ultimately, failure is framed as a 'respawn' opportunity, encouraging a more playful approach to life's challenges.

INSIGHT

Triggers Are Level-Up Opportunities

  • Treat every problem or trigger as an opportunity to activate new neural pathways and level up.
  • Reacting the same way reinforces your current reality instead of building new capability.

ADVICE

Lean Into Imposter Syndrome

  • Accept imposter syndrome as evidence you just reached a new level and will improve with time.
  • Keep practicing the new role instead of waiting to feel ready.
